Mangosuthu University of Technology has officially opened applications for the 2026 academic year, beginning on Saturday, March 1, 2025. This opportunity is available to all prospective students, regardless of nationality, qualification level, or language proficiency.
Mangosuthu University of Technology (MUT) is one of the institutions that uses the Central Applications Office (CAO) to process applications. When applying through CAO, it’s important to note that CAO prioritizes students who meet the specific program’s admission requirements, as well as those who have selected MUT as their first choice and submitted their applications on time. Therefore, it’s crucial to apply as early as possible to increase your chances of acceptance.
How to Apply at MUT Online for Admission 2026
All first-time or fresh students applying for undergraduate or postgraduate studies at Mangosuthu University of Technology must submit their online applications through the Central Applications Office (CAO) at www.cao.ac.za by following the necessary steps.
NOTE:
Your MUT online application will only be submitted once you have:
- Fully completed the online application form
- Uploaded all required supporting documents in .pdf format
- Paid the application fee: R300 for international students or R250 for South African students
Please note that if you haven’t clicked “APPLY,” your application will not be submitted.
When to Apply to MUT 2026 (Application Timeline)
Mangosuthu University of Technology (MUT) has announced that applications for the 2026 academic year will open on March 1, 2025, and close on September 30, 2025. Both local and international students are invited to submit their applications online via the Central Applications Office (CAO) at www.cao.ac.za.
